Telecom, Technology, and Aviation Industry Leaders Team for HAPS Alliance

HAPS Alliance, an association of telecommunications, technology, aviation, and aerospace companies, has been created to advocate for High Altitude Platform Station (HAPS) business development with authorities in various countries, build a cooperative HAPS ecosystem, develop common product specifications and promote the standardization of HAPS network interoperability. “We are very encouraged that many leaders from across the communications and aerospace industries are joining us in our mission to bridge the digital divide with high altitude vehicles,” said Juniche Miyakawa, Representative Director & CTO of Softbank Corp. “Together with our Alliance partners, we will lay the groundwork for an ecosystem that fosters HAPS connectivity solutions around the world.” Among other members of the alliance are Alphabet’s Loon, AeroVironment, China Telecom Corporation Limited, Nokia and Telefonica.
